Hippocampal Glucose Uptake Assay

Hippocampal slices were washed with buffer (15 mM HEPES (cat: H3375), 135 mM NaCl (cat: s3014), 5 mM KCl (cat: P5405), 1.8 mM CaCl2 (cat: C1016), and 0.8 mM MgCl2 (cat: 208337) supplemented with 0.5 mM glucose (Cisternas et al., 2014a (link)). Then, the slices were incubated for 0–90 min with 1–1.2 μCi 2-[1,2-3H(N)]-deoxy-D-glucose (cat: NET328250UC, PerkinElmer, United States) or 3H-2-deoxyglucose (cat: NET328A250UC, PerkinElmer, United States) at a final specific activity of 1–3 disintegrations/min/pmol (∼1 mCi/mmol). Glucose uptake was arrested by washing the cells with ice-cold PBS supplemented with 1 mM HgCl2 (cat: 203777, Sigma-Aldrich, United States). The incorporated radioactivity was quantified by liquid scintillation counting.

Hippocampal Slice Preparation for Glucose Uptake Assay

Hippocampal slices were prepared according to standard procedures. Briefly, we sectioned transverse slices (350 μm) from the dorsal hippocampus in cold artificial cerebrospinal fluid (ACSF; 124 mM NaCl, 26 mM NaHCO3, 3 mM D- glucose, 2.69 mM KCl, 1.25 mM KH2PO4, 2.5 mM CaCL2, 1.3 mM MgSO4, and 2.60 mM NaHPO4) using a vibratome (LeicaVT 1000s). Slices were incubated in ACSF for 1 h at room temperature, then were washed with washing buffer (15 mM HEPES [#H3375, Sigma Millipore], 135 mM NaCl [#s3014, Sigma-Aldrich], 5 mM KCl [#P5405 Sigma-Aldrich], 1.8 mM CaCl2 (#C1016 Sigma-Aldrich), and 0.8 mM MgCl2 [#208337, Sigma-Aldrich]) supplemented with 0.5 mM glucose. Then, the slices were incubated for 30 min with 1-1.2 μCi 2-[1,2-3H(N)]-deoxy-D-glucose (#NET328250UC, PerkinElmer) at a final specific activity of 1-3 disintegrations/min/pmol (~1 mCi/mmol). Glucose uptake was arrested by washing the cells with ice-cold PBS supplemented with 1 mM HgCl2 (#203777, Sigma-Aldrich). The incorporated radioactivity was quantified by liquid scintillation counting (45 (link)).

Quantification of Glucose Uptake in Cells

After activator/inhibitor treatments, cells were washed with incubation buffer (15 mM HEPES (cat: H3375), 135 mM NaCl (cat: s3014), 5 mM KCl (cat: P5405), 1.8 mM CaCl2 (cat: C1016), and 0.8 mM MgCl2 (cat: 208337), all the reagents were purchased from Sigma-Aldrich, USA) supplemented with 0.5 mM glucose (Cisternas et al. 2014a). Cells were then incubated for 15 s with 1–1.2 μCi 2-deoxy-D-[1,2-(N)3H] (cat: NET328250UC, PerkinElmer, USA) or glucose ([2-3H]-DG (cat: NET328A250UC, PerkinElmer, USA) at a final specific activity of 1–3 disintegrations/min/pmol (~1 mCi/mmol). Glucose uptake was arrested by washing the cells with ice-cold PBS supplemented with 1 mM HgCl2 (cat: 203777, Sigma-Aldrich, USA). The incorporated radioactivity was quantified by liquid scintillation counting. In separate experiments, brain slices were incubated with different drugs for 1 h, then treated with [2-3H]-DG for 15 min and processed as described above. The kinetic parameters were determined using a single rectangular hyperbola of the form 𝑉max ∗ [glc]/(𝐾𝑚 + [glc]), adjusted to the data by nonlinear regression using SigmaPlot 12 (Barros et al. 2009 (link)).
